English as a Creative Art is different from previous works on either creative writing or contemporary literary criticism. It is the first book to bring the two together, demonstrating how concepts drawn from literary theory can be used to enable students to develop critical insights into their own writing. Conversely, it also aims to help students understand contemporary critical concepts and become more incisive thinkers through creative work.
